[en] The Thomas binary encounter approach (BEA) has been applied to obtain modified energy transfer limits in ion-atom collisions. These limits can be used in the Gryzinski model to calculate cross sections of single charge transfer and single impact ionisation. A suitable three-dimensional correction factor is found to follow directly from the Thomas BEA, providing a consistent means of calculating both cross sections from the electron removal cross sections. The present analysis is discussed in comparison with some recent papers. (author)
